Crawl Space Solutions
In our area, many of the homes were built with crawl space areas and not basements. For many years, they were constructed with vents to the outside where were intended to help fresh air flow through the space and keep it dry. Unfortunately, this is rarely what happens. The vents allow water to enter the space during rain and snow storms and the vents hinder airflow which causes the humidity levels to stay high which will eventually foster the growth of mildew. Up to 50% of the air in your home comes up through the crawl space so having the space protected from the weather and controlling excess humidity can improve the overall air quality in your home.
Our team has been dealing with crawl spaces as long as we have been in business and we know the proper way to close them off and control excess humidity. We do this using a method called encapsulation which is the installation of a series of vapor barriers, sometimes accompanied by insulation products, and are strong plastic and vinyl sheets as well as covers to close off existing vents and a sturdy door that can close off the area totally and prevent any excess moisture from entering. This will also prevent rodents and animals from settling in your crawl space which will keep any appliances there safe and allow you to use it for storage. After your crawl space is protected, if you need it we can install a series of floor jacks to level sinking floors in your home.
Structural Foundation Repair
The homes foundation is easily one of the most important areas of the home. It not only holds the structure itself but it also is the basement walls. If there are foundation problems, they will generally present themselves as diagonal cracks in your brickwork, horizontal cracks that run along the foundation or across basement walls. You may also notice that your windows and doors will stick when you open or close them or even cracks at the corners of them. You may not think these issues seem problematic at first, they are all indicators of a sinking or settling foundation and it is important to have an expert evaluate the foundation for particular problems to determine what type of a repair needs to be performed.

If you've got a uneven foundation, we can implement a series of foundation piers to level the foundation. We will install either push piers or helical piers, depending on where and how bad the sinking is. Both types are very strong and can stabilize your foundation.
